Trump’s name and face are on all the things

President Trump could soon have his face on two separate coins, a commemorative one to honor the country’s 250th birthday and a $1 coin. We discuss the long list of other government entities that have added Trump’s name or face and why it matters. Bahrain has submitted a draft UN Security Council resolution that would allow nations to voluntarily commit to a naval coalition that would secure passage for shipping through the Strait of Hormuz. It’s likely that’s China and Russia will veto the measure.
